What You Will Do
As a Technical Operator, you are the technical expert for your production line. Your primary goal is to maintain optimal machine performance and ensure the highest standards of output.
* Machine Operation: Efficiently run, monitor, and calibrate complex production and finishing machinery to meet rigorous quality and output targets.
* Preventive Maintenance: Plan and execute weekly and monthly scheduled maintenance and cleaning tasks to prevent downtime and ensure equipment longevity.
* Troubleshooting: Quickly diagnose and resolve first- and second-line technical issues-utilizing Root Cause Analysis (RCA) where necessary-to minimize production interruptions.
* Coordination: Manage your workflow effectively based on the production schedule. You will work closely with your Supervisor, team members, and the Maintenance department.
* Training & Mentorship: Act as a technical mentor by training and instructing new colleagues on machine setup, operation, and precision adjustments.
* Safety Leadership: Ensure a "Safety First" environment. You will strictly follow all safety regulations and proactively report or resolve any unsafe conditions.
* Continuous Improvement: Propose and test innovative ideas to make our processes safer and more efficient, supporting Autonomous Maintenance and CI projects.
Your Qualifications
We strive to hire individuals who bring new perspectives to our teams. Even if you don't meet every single requirement listed below, we encourage you to apply if you have a technical mindset and a drive to learn.
* Experience: 1-3 years of proven experience as a Technical Operator or Technician in a fast-paced automated production environment.
* Technical Insight: Strong mechanical and technical aptitude with the ability to quickly diagnose issues on complex machinery.
* Education: A technical degree or certification (equivalent to MBO Level 3 or 4) in a mechanical, electrical, or technical field.
* Proactivity: A hands-on mentality with the ability to work independently, plan effectively, and prioritize tasks under pressure.
* Safety Focus: A deep understanding of workplace safety protocols and the consistent use of required safety equipment.
Nice to Have
* Specific certifications such as NEN3140, VOP, or advanced machine-specific training.
* Experience with precision cutting, printing, or assembly technology.
* Familiarity with Continuous Improvement methodologies (e.g., Lean, Six Sigma) and Autonomous Maintenance.
